Property Details for 5 Dunrobin St, Shepparton

5 Dunrobin St, Shepparton is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 1940. The property has a land size of 746m2 and floor size of 143m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2012.

About Shepparton 3630

The size of Shepparton is approximately 42.9 square kilometres. It has 101 parks covering nearly 25.5% of total area. The population of Shepparton in 2016 was 31197 people. By 2021 the population was 32067 showing a population growth of 2.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Shepparton is 30-39 years. Households in Shepparton are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Shepparton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.20% of the homes in Shepparton were owner-occupied compared with 58.60% in 2016.

Shepparton has 18,512 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Shepparton have seen a 63.64%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 66.84% increase. As at 28 February 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Shepparton is $546,595 while the median value for Units is $389,719.
  • Houses have a median rent of $490 while Units have a median rent of $420.
There are currently 31 properties listed for sale, and 24 properties listed for rent in Shepparton on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 973 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Shepparton.
